CVE-2022-2277

7.5 · HIGH
Published Sep 14, 2022 hitachienergy CWE-1284 EPSS 0.69% (50th pctl)

Overview

CVE-2022-2277 is a high-severity vulnerability affecting hitachienergy microscada_x_sys600. It was published on September 14, 2022 and has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 7.5 (HIGH).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 7.5, rated HIGH.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

Improper Input Validation vulnerability exists in the Hitachi Energy MicroSCADA X SYS600's ICCP stack during the ICCP communication establishment causes a denial-of-service when ICCP of SYS600 is request to forward any data item updates with timestamps too distant in the future to any remote ICCP system. By default, ICCP is not configured and not enabled.
